Let R = # running shoes sold
Let H = # hightops sold
We want to order 144 pairs of shoes so R + H = 144
Since we sell twice as many running shoes as hightops then R = 2H
Simply substitute 2H in place of R in the first equation giving
2H + H = 144
3H = 144
H = 48
He should order 48 pairs of hightops
Since R = 2H then R = 2(48) = 96 so he should order 96 pairs of running shoes
